Mr. Speaker. I support H.R. 6942. the International Security and Development Cooperation Act of 1980. which authorizes appropriations of $5.22 billion for military. bilateral. and multilateral economic and humanitarian assistance programs. refugee assistance. the Peace Corps. and related programs. For some time. the Congress as well as the general public have been extremely concerned regarding U.S. foreign policy. Foreign aid. both military and economic. is the best tool for addressing our concerns. It is my contention that helping countries by providing economic and developmental assistance and humanitarian assistance to enhance peace and political stability in Third World countries as well as those elsewhere is fundamental and contributes to our everending search for world peace.
